Step-by-Step Preparation of No-Bake Chocolate Oatmeal Bars
Getting ready to make delicious no-bake chocolate oatmeal bars? You’re in for a treat! These bars are a nutritious yet indulgent snack perfect for workdays or weekend munchies. Let’s dive into the process, making it as easy and enjoyable as possible.
Gather your ingredients
Before you start, make sure you have everything on hand.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 2 cups rolled oats (old-fashioned for texture)
- 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der (because chocolate is life)
- 1/2 cup brown sugar (for that rich sweetness)
- ½ cup unsalted butter (or coconut oil if you want a dairy-free option)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(a must for flavor)
- 1/4 teaspoon salt (it balances out the sweetness)
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ips (dark or semi-sweet, you choose!)
Having everything measured and ready to go will make your cooking experience smoother. You can even take a moment to lay out your kitchen tools, such as a mixing bowl, spatula, and a baking pan.
Prepare the pan
Next up, let’s get that pan ready! Choosing the right size is essential. A 9×9-inch square pan is perfect for these bars as it creates the ideal thickness. Line it with parchment paper, letting some overhang. Not only does this keep your bars from sticking, but it also makes lifting them out of the pan easier at the end. Once that’s done, set it aside.
Melt the butter and mix in the brown sugar and vanilla
Now it’s time to bring the magic of flavors together! In a medium saucepan over low heat, melt your ½ cup of butter. Once it’s melted, add ½ cup of brown sugar and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ract. Stir continuously until the mixture is well combined and the sugar has dissolved. You’re looking for a glossy, smooth texture here—a sure sign that you’ve made a fabulous base for your bars!
If you’re interested in learning about the benefits of using brown sugar versus white sugar, check out this informative article.
Combine oats with the melted mixture
In the same pot, now add in those rolled oats and ½ cup unsweetened cocoa powder. Stir it all together until the oats are evenly coated in that rich chocolatey mixture. The goal is to make sure each oat is soaking up that luscious flavor. This is where the magic really happens!
Layer the base and chocolate mixture
It’s almost time to dig in! Pour half of the chocolate-oat mixture into your prepared pan and press it down evenly to form a solid base. You want it compact; this helps the bars hold together nicely later. Next, sprinkle ½ cup chocolate chips over the base. Then pour the remaining oat chocolate mixture on top, spreading it out evenly. Press down a little to ensure it’s mixed well with the chocolate chips.
Crumble the reserved oat mixture on top and refrigerate
Before you finish up, if there’s any oat mixture still left over, sprinkle it on top of the chocolate layer. This adds texture and a little extra flair! Now, it’s time to pop the whole pan into the refrigerator. Let it chill for at least an hour—this helps your bars set properly.

Cooking Tips and Notes for No-Bake Chocolate Oatmeal Bars
Why it’s crucial to press the mixture firmly
When making no-bake chocolate oatmeal bars, one key step is pressing the mixture firmly into your pan. This isn’t just a suggestion; it’s essential! Pressing down ensures that the ingredients bond properly, contributing to a sturdy bar that won’t crumble when you cut it. Use a spatula or even your hands (dampened, to avoid stickiness) to really pack it down. A well-pressed mixture holds up better, giving you those satisfying, clean edges when you slice into the bars. Trust me, a little effort here pays off with a deliciously functional treat!
Best ways to store leftover bars
Once your no-bake chocolate oatmeal bars are ready, you’ll want to keep them fresh! Store them in an airtight container to maintain their moisture and texture. They can last up to a week in the fridge and even longer if you freeze them. If you opt for freezing, wrap them individually in plastic wrap before placing them in a sealed bag. FAQs about No-Bake Chocolate Oatmeal Bars
Can I substitute the oats?
Absolutely! If you’re looking to switch things up, try using rolled quinoa, brown rice flakes, or even gluten-free oats if you need to cater to dietary restrictions. Each of these alternatives will give your no-bake chocolate oatmeal bars a unique texture and flavor. Just remember to adjust the liquid slightly, as some substitutes absorb moisture differently.
How to make these bars vegan-friendly?
No problem at all! To create a vegan version of these delightful treats, simply replace honey with maple syrup or agave nectar. For the chocolate, opt for a vegan chocolate brand to ensure it’s free from dairy. This way, not only do you enjoy a delicious snack, but you also make it suitable for a vegan lifestyle. Additionally, feel free to add nuts or seeds to boost the nutritional profile.
What’s the best way to cut these bars?
Cutting no-bake chocolate oatmeal bars can be tricky, but with a little preparation, it’s a breeze! Start by chilling them in the refrigerator for a couple of hours, which allows them to set firmly. When it’s time to cut, use a sharp knife that you’ve run under hot water, then dried. This technique helps create clean edges and prevents the bars from crumbling. For an even more polished look, consider dusting the knife with a bit of cocoa powder to avoid sticky situations!

PrintNo-Bake Chocolate Oatmeal Bars: Easy Indulgence for Everyone
Delight in these simple and delicious No-Bake Chocolate Oatmeal Bars that everyone will love.
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 0 minutes
- Total Time: 2 hours 10 minutes
- Yield: 16 bars 1x
- Category: dessert
- Method: no-bake
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: vegetarian
Ingredients
- 2 cups rolled oats
- 1 cup peanut butter
- 1/2 cup honey
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Instructions
- In a large bowl, mix together the rolled oats, peanut butter, and honey until well combined.
- Stir in the chocolate chips and vanilla extract.
- Press the mixture into a lined baking pan.
- Refrigerate for at least 2 hours until set.
- Cut into bars and serve.
Notes
- For added flavor, consider adding a pinch of salt.
- These bars can be customized with different mix-ins.
Nutrition
- Serving Size: 1 bar
- Calories: 150
- Sugar: 8g
- Sodium: 50mg
- Fat: 7g
- Saturated Fat: 1g
- Unsaturated Fat: 5g
- Trans Fat: 0g
- Carbohydrates: 18g
- Fiber: 2g
- Protein: 5g
- Cholesterol: 0mg
